Difference between Sampling (signal processing) and Telephony

Sampling (signal processing) vs. Telephony

In signal processing, sampling is the reduction of a continuous-time signal to a discrete-time signal. Telephony is the field of technology involving the development, application, and deployment of telecommunication services for the purpose of electronic transmission of voice, fax, or data, between distant parties.
